Recherche d'artefacts
L'outil Artifacts Searcher permet de rechercher et d'extraire des informations détaillées sur l'API, les objets source de l'application et les artefacts de la table en fonction des requêtes de l'utilisateur.
L'outil Artifacts Searcher prend en charge le filtrage par type de source et fournit des résultats structurés au format markdown avec les colonnes suivantes :
- Nom
- Type
- Emplacement
- ID source
Cet outil permet de localiser et d'extraire rapidement des détails techniques pertinents dans divers domaines, notamment :
- API
- Trouver la documentation de l'API et les directives d'utilisation stockées dans les tables de la base de données. Cela aide les développeurs à comprendre comment intégrer et utiliser efficacement les API.
- Objets d'application
- Les objets d'application désignent les entités et les composants des plates-formes logicielles. Les exemples incluent Salesforce et ServiceNow. L'outil permet d'obtenir des métadonnées sur ces objets, telles que leurs propriétés et leurs méthodes.
- Tables de base de données
- Les tables de base de données sont des unités de stockage structurées qui organisent et récupèrent les données de manière efficace. Vous pouvez utiliser cet outil pour :
- Accéder à la documentation de l'API stockée dans des tableaux pour une référence rapide.
- Récupérer les détails de l'objet de l'application, y compris les attributs et les comportements.
- Explorer les structures des tableaux, telles que les noms des colonnes et les types de données, pour comprendre l'organisation des données.
- Faits marquants
- Recherche dans les points d'extrémité de l'API, les objets source de l'application et les tables de la base de données.
- Affiche des métadonnées détaillées, y compris l'emplacement et les spécifications de la source.
- Prise en charge du filtrage par OpenAPI versions et types d'API.
- Fournit des tableaux markdown formatés pour faciliter la lecture.
Les opérations suivantes sont prises en charge par l'outil Artifacts Searcher :
Remarque : lorsque vous saisissez une invite pour rechercher une API ou une table de base de données et que les résultats de la recherche ne sont pas appropriés. Effectuez une actualisation manuelle pour résoudre ce problème.
Recherche d'artefacts de l'API
Lorsque vous entrez une invite pour rechercher des artefacts de source d'application, l'outil recherche les API correspondant aux critères spécifiés et affiche des informations détaillées sur leurs spécifications et leurs emplacements.
Cette opération permet d'afficher un tableau au format markdown contenant les métadonnées de l'API.
| Paramètre | Obligatoire | Descriptif |
|---|---|---|
text |
Oui | Recherche de noms ou de descriptions d'API. |
source_type |
Oui | Régler sur "API" pour cette opération. |
- Exemples d'invites
List all APIs that support the OpenAPI 3 specificationShow me all APIs that have paths containing the word 'order'What are all the APIs supporting user authentication operations?
Recherche d'artefacts de table
Lorsque vous entrez une invite pour rechercher des artefacts de table, l'outil recherche les tables de base de données correspondant aux critères spécifiés et affiche leur schéma et leurs informations de métadonnées.
Remarque : Lorsque vous recherchez un artefact, l'outil n'affiche par défaut que les cinq premiers résultats, même s'il existe d'autres entrées dans la base de données pour votre requête.
Cette opération permet d'afficher un tableau au format markdown contenant les métadonnées du tableau.
| Paramètre | Obligatoire | Descriptif |
|---|---|---|
text |
Oui | Requête de recherche de noms ou de descriptions de tables. |
source_type |
Oui | Régler sur "endpoint_schema" pour cette opération. |
- Exemples d'invites
search for available tables with name procurement_orderWhat are all the tables supporting order-related operations?List all tables in the sales schema